Transaction 34e230d6062092ed8ae7c66c6381ef38b9911cff1a62ffbc9149ea7f43e72f40

1 Input
2 Outputs
  • 34e230d6062092ed8ae7c66c6381ef38b9911cff1a62ffbc9149ea7f43e72f40:0
  • value  1528323
    address  1QCcm4RohPwWpXa4zMzFkr9oF1koBLRfCb
  • 34e230d6062092ed8ae7c66c6381ef38b9911cff1a62ffbc9149ea7f43e72f40:1
  • value  2277850
    address  1AhXySLpATW7koS2KGjbmr95BXPPkYgALn